Legends of Bayern Munich, Lothar Matthaus and Markus Babbel, have criticized Real Madrid winger Vinicius Junior for his on-field theatrics ahead of their first-leg match in the UEFA Champions League quarterfinal on Tuesday at the Santiago Bernabeu.
Vinicius has frequently been criticized for his on-field theatrics, such as his dancing. Speaking on Sky90TheFootballDebate, Matthaus stated that the Brazilian international is continuously agitating, while Babbels claimed that he likes to roll in on the field fourteen times after he is fouled.
This has been going on for years, according to Matthaus (via Mundo Deportivo). Naturally, Vinicius is an excellent player, but he is also a frequent source of controversy.
“He just whines and complains when you finally tackle him properly on the field.”
Babbel stated, “I just don’t like it when I see how he plays football, the talent he has, and then I see him fall and roll around 14 times with every move.”
